Man beats wife to death in Lagos

By Albert Akpor & Ifeanyi Okolie
POLICE in Lagos have arrested a middle-aged man for allegedly beating his wife to death. The man simply identified as Kunle Adeola reports say, was in the habit of beating his wife to a state of coma for any slight provocation.

The deceased wife, Mrs. Oluwatoyyin Adetola, who lived with his estranged husband on 107 Community Road Bariga, had prior to her death complained bitterly to her father that she was opting out of the relationship for lack of love and battery.  The father was said to have told her to go back to her husband promising to speak to the husband.

However, trouble was said to have ensued between the deceased and her husband on December 15,  leading to a heated argument during which the husband allegedly pounced on her and dealt several blows on her.  She reportedly slumped and died on the spot.

Sensing danger, the husband took to his heels and went into hiding while concerned residients and sympathisers went to report the case to Bariga Police Station. A search party was set up, which led to his arrest Monday.

But the suspect was said to had admitted beating the wife but denied flatly that he did not touch her on the date in question.

Speaking on the matter, the state police public relations officer, Mr. Frank Mba who confirmed  the arrest of the man however said the cause of death of Mrs Adetola could only be ascertained through autopsy reports.  “ From what I have heard from the DPO, the man has admitted beating his wife regularly but denied that on the date of the incident they only had a heated argument which never result to any physical contact.

But again, the police may question the reason why he took to his heels when the wife reportedly slumped and died.  However, in all this, only autopsy can prove his innocence or culpability”, he said.
